[mythtv-users] mysql wont startup - just ran backup & optimize from MCC

Mike Bibbings mike.bibbings at gmail.com
Tue Feb 7 15:54:33 UTC 2017


On 07/02/17 15:35, Douglas Sargent wrote:
> Hi all,
>
>       was hoping someone can help point me out how to debug this, 
> rather than reinstall everything from scratch,
>
>       Mythtv server was running fine, all patches up to date. Has 
> rebooted multiple times. Today from MCC I ran optimize tables and 
> backed up the database. Then I erased some tuners (left 1) and added 
> another one (testing a second ceton device). When I restarted Mythtv 
> it did not show the new tuner in the back-end nor in upcoming 
> recordings, only the one I had left, it also showed 4 tuners with no 
> name that I had erased, but no upcoming recording associated to them. 
> Went back into the Back-end configuration, erased all tuners added 2 
> (old ceton new ceton device). Restarted mythtv could not see the new 
> tuner, Rebooted the pc, now mysql wont start up.
>
> doug at Hydra:~$ sudo service mysql start
> [sudo] password for doug:
> Job for mysql.service failed because the control process exited with 
> error code. See "systemctl status mysql.service" and "journalctl -xe" 
> for details.
> doug at Hydra:~$ systemctl status mysql.service
> ● mysql.service - MySQL Community Server
>    Loaded: loaded (/lib/systemd/system/mysql.service; enabled; vendor 
> preset: enabled)
>    Active: activating (start-post) since Sun 2017-02-05 10:38:38 PST; 
> 223ms ago
>   Process: 4673 ExecStartPre=/usr/share/mysql/mysql-systemd-start pre 
> (code=exited, status=0/SUCCESS)
>  Main PID: 4676 (mysqld);   : 4677 (mysql-systemd-s)
>    CGroup: /system.slice/mysql.service
>            ├─4676 /usr/sbin/mysqld
>            └─control
>              ├─4677 /bin/bash /usr/share/mysql/mysql-systemd-start post
>              └─4680 sleep 1
>
> Feb 05 10:38:38 Hydra systemd[1]: Starting MySQL Community Server...
> doug at Hydra:~$ journalctl -xe
> -- Unit mysql.service has begun starting up.
> Feb 05 10:39:08 Hydra audit[4832]: AVC apparmor="DENIED" 
> operation="open" profile="/usr/sbin/mysqld" name="/proc/4832/status" 
> pid=4832 comm="mysqld" requested_mas
> Feb 05 10:39:08 Hydra audit[4832]: AVC apparmor="DENIED" 
> operation="open" profile="/usr/sbin/mysqld" 
> name="/sys/devices/system/node/" pid=4832 comm="mysqld" reque
> Feb 05 10:39:08 Hydra audit[4832]: AVC apparmor="DENIED" 
> operation="open" profile="/usr/sbin/mysqld" name="/proc/4832/status" 
> pid=4832 comm="mysqld" requested_mas
> Feb 05 10:39:08 Hydra kernel: audit: type=1400 
> audit(1486319948.808:50): apparmor="DENIED" operation="open" 
> profile="/usr/sbin/mysqld" name="/proc/4832/status" pi
> Feb 05 10:39:08 Hydra kernel: audit: type=1400 
> audit(1486319948.808:51): apparmor="DENIED" operation="open" 
> profile="/usr/sbin/mysqld" name="/sys/devices/system/n
> Feb 05 10:39:08 Hydra kernel: audit: type=1400 
> audit(1486319948.808:52): apparmor="DENIED" operation="open" 
> profile="/usr/sbin/mysqld" name="/proc/4832/status" pi
> Feb 05 10:39:10 Hydra systemd[1]: mysql.service: Main process exited, 
> code=exited, status=1/FAILURE
> Feb 05 10:39:38 Hydra systemd[1]: Failed to start MySQL Community Server.
> -- Subject: Unit mysql.service has failed
> -- Defined-By: systemd
> -- Support: 
> http://lists.freedesktop.org/mailman/listinfo/systemd-devel 
> <http://lists.freedesktop.org/mailman/listinfo/systemd-devel>
> -- 
> -- Unit mysql.service has failed.
> -- 
> -- The result is failed.
> Feb 05 10:39:38 Hydra systemd[1]: mysql.service: Unit entered failed 
> state.
> Feb 05 10:39:38 Hydra systemd[1]: mysql.service: Failed with result 
> 'exit-code'.
> Feb 05 10:39:39 Hydra systemd[1]: mysql.service: Service hold-off time 
> over, scheduling restart.
> Feb 05 10:39:39 Hydra systemd[1]: Stopped MySQL Community Server.
> -- Subject: Unit mysql.service has finished shutting down
> -- Defined-By: systemd
> -- Support: 
> http://lists.freedesktop.org/mailman/listinfo/systemd-devel 
> <http://lists.freedesktop.org/mailman/listinfo/systemd-devel>
> -- 
> -- Unit mysql.service has finished shutting down.
> Feb 05 10:39:39 Hydra systemd[1]: Starting MySQL Community Server...
> -- Subject: Unit mysql.service has begun start-up
> -- Defined-By: systemd
> -- Support: 
> http://lists.freedesktop.org/mailman/listinfo/systemd-devel 
> <http://lists.freedesktop.org/mailman/listinfo/systemd-devel>
> -- 
> -- Unit mysql.service has begun starting up.
> Feb 05 10:39:39 Hydra audit[4941]: AVC apparmor="DENIED" 
> operation="open" profile="/usr/sbin/mysqld" name="/proc/4941/status" 
> pid=4941 comm="mysqld" requested_mas
> Feb 05 10:39:39 Hydra audit[4941]: AVC apparmor="DENIED" 
> operation="open" profile="/usr/sbin/mysqld" 
> name="/sys/devices/system/node/" pid=4941 comm="mysqld" reque
> Feb 05 10:39:39 Hydra audit[4941]: AVC apparmor="DENIED" 
> operation="open" profile="/usr/sbin/mysqld" name="/proc/4941/status" 
> pid=4941 comm="mysqld" requested_mas
> Feb 05 10:39:39 Hydra kernel: audit: type=1400 
> audit(1486319979.059:53): apparmor="DENIED" operation="open" 
> profile="/usr/sbin/mysqld" name="/proc/4941/status" pi
> Feb 05 10:39:39 Hydra kernel: audit: type=1400 
> audit(1486319979.059:54): apparmor="DENIED" operation="open" 
> profile="/usr/sbin/mysqld" name="/sys/devices/system/n
> Feb 05 10:39:39 Hydra kernel: audit: type=1400 
> audit(1486319979.059:55): apparmor="DENIED" operation="open" 
> profile="/usr/sbin/mysqld" name="/proc/4941/status" pi
> Feb 05 10:39:40 Hydra systemd[1]: mysql.service: Main process exited, 
> code=exited, status=1/FAILURE
> lines 1769-1806/1806 (END
>
Have a look in /var/log/mysql/error.log, If it has something like
  [ERROR] unknown variable 'table_cache=128'
This is preventing mysql  from starting.

I suspect you have a file named mythtv-tweaks.cnf in /etc/mysql/conf.d/

Edit this file and comment out (just put # at start of line) the line
table_cache = 128

so it looks like
#table_cache = 128

then reboot

Mike
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.mythtv.org/pipermail/mythtv-users/attachments/20170207/aa0b1287/attachment.html>


More information about the mythtv-users mailing list